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of a property's roofing system to identify any existing issues or potential problems. These inspections typically include examining the roof's surface for signs of wear, such as missing or damaged shingles, cracks, or other visible defects. Inspectors also assess the condition of flashing, gutters, and ventilation components to ensure they are functioning properly. The goal is to detect early signs of damage that may not be immediately apparent, helping property owners address issues before they develop into more serious and costly repairs.
These services are essential for resolving problems related to leaks, water intrusion, and structural deterioration. By identifying compromised areas, property owners can prevent water damage to the interior, mold growth, and further degradation of the roof structure. Regular inspections can also help detect issues caused by severe weather events, falling debris, or age-related deterioration. Addressing these problems early can extend the lifespan of the roof, reduce repair costs, and maintain the property's overall integrity.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oxford,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Fees - The cost for a roof damage inspection typ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ex structures may incur higher fees. These fees cover the assessment performed by local service providers or contractors.
Additional Testing - If further testing such as moisture or structural assessments is needed, costs can range from $200 to $600. The price varies based on the extent of testing required and the specific services chosen.
Travel and Access Charges - Some providers may include travel or access fees that can add $50 to $150 to the inspection cost. These charges depend on the location and accessibility of the property within Oxford or nearby areas.
Estimate for Repairs - Cost estimates for repairs following an inspection can vary widely, typically starting at around $500 for minor repairs and exceeding $5,000 for extensive damage.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on the inspection findings.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of roof damage? Common indicators include missing or broken shingles, water stains on ceilings, and visible sagging or curling roof edges.
Why should I get a roof damage inspection? An inspection can identify issues early, helping to prevent further damage and costly repairs in the future.
How often should roof inspections be performed? It is recommended to have a roof inspected after severe weather events and at least once a year for routine checks.
What causes roof damage? Factors such as weather conditions, falling debris, and aging materials can contribute to roof damage.
